
Cost of Concrete Flatwork Installation in Burlington
Concrete flatwork installation is a popular choice for many homeowners and businesses in Burlington, NC, due to its durability and versatility. Whether you're looking to install a new driveway, patio, or walkway, understanding the costs involved can help you budget effectively.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Project: Larger areas require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Thickness of the Concrete: Thicker slabs are more durable but also more expensive due to the additional material required.
- Type of Finish: Decorative finishes like stamping or staining add to the cost compared to a basic finish.
- Site Preparation: Costs can increase if extensive grading or excavation is needed before the concrete can be poured.
- Reinforcement Materials: Adding rebar or wire mesh for extra strength will increase the cost.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Burlington, NC can vary, affecting the overall price of the project.
- Permits and Inspections: Some projects may require permits or inspections, adding to the overall c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Burlington, NC) |
---|---|
Driveway Installation | $4,000 - $6,000 |
Patio Installation | $2,500 - $4,500 |
Walkway Installation | $1,500 - $3,000 |
Concrete Slab (per sq ft) | $5 - $10 |
Stamped Concrete (per sq ft) | $10 - $20 |
Concrete Resurfacing | $3 - $7 per sq ft |
